3 recalls on the 2022 Keystone Montana

EQUIPMENT:APPLIANCE:OVEN/STOVE/COOKTOP

NHTSA 24V234000
The defect
Keystone RV Company (Keystone) is recalling certain 2021-2023 Montana, 2021-2022 Montana High Country, 2022-2024 Fuzion, 2021 Crossroads Cruiser, and 2024 Dutchmen Aspen Trail LOFT vehicles. The LED backlight circuit board in the cooktop range may fail, causing the board to overheat.
The risk
A circuit board that overheats increases the risk of a fire.
The fix
Dealers can remove the LED backlights or terminate the circuit for the red LED lights,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ed May 2, 2024. Owners may contact Keystone customer service at 1-866-425-4369. Keystone's number for this recall is 24-452.

ELECTRICAL SYSTEM

NHTSA 22V144000
The defect
Keystone RV Company (Keystone) is recalling certain 2022 Keystone Arcadia, Carbon, Alpine, Avalanche, Cougar, Fuzion, High Country Montana, Hideout, Impact, Montana, Outback, Passport, Raptor, Springdale, and 2021-2022 Sprinter and Bullet fifth wheel and travel trailers. The solar controller may be incorrectly wired, causing certain components and safety alarms, such as carbon monoxide and propane gas detectors, to become inoperable.
The risk
Inoperable safety alarms increase the risk of injury.
The fix
Dealers will inspect voltage readings and correct the wiring as necessary,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ed May 2, 2022. Owners may contact Keystone customer service at 1-866-425-4369. Keystone's number for this recall is 22-423.

EQUIPMENT:RECREATIONAL VEHICLE/TRAILER

NHTSA 22V604000
The defect
Keystone RV Company (Keystone) is recalling certain 2022 Dutchmen Aspen Trail, Coleman, Colorado, Voltage, Yukon, Keystone Carbon, Cougar, Hideout, Montana, Outback, Passport, Raptor, Retreat, Springdale, Sprinter and 2022-2023 Keystone Bullet travel trailers. The electric retractable awning has a welded seam on the fabric that may separate, potentially allowing the awning to drop beyond normal operation.
The risk
An awning that drops or extends beyond normal operation can increase the risk of injury.
The fix
Dealers will repair or replace the awning fabric, free of charge. Owner notification letters were mailed September 16, 2022. Owners may contact Keystone customer service at 1-866-425-4369. Keystone's number for this recall is 22-434.

Checking your own RV

A recall applies to a range of VINs, not to every 2022 Keystone Montana built. To confirm whether yours is affected, find the 17-character VIN, on a plate near the entry door, inside a cabinet, or on the trailer tongue for a towable, and enter it in NHTSA's official lookup.

Repairs for safety recalls are free and never expire. A dealer cannot charge you, and cannot refuse on the grounds that the RV is old or out of warranty. If one does, call the NHTSA hotline on 1-888-327-4236.
